Crime overview

River Street area has the 26th highest crime rate of 61 local areas in Botcherby , and the 158th highest crime rate of 917 local areas in Cumberland .

Neighbouring streets tend to have noticeably higher crime levels than this postcode. Crime here is lower than the average for the surrounding output areas.

The overall crime rate in the area around River Street (CA1 2AL) in the last 12 months was 103.5 per 1,000 residents and was 42.8% higher than the Botcherby average (72.4 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 17 offences recorded. The least common crime was Bicycle theft with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 100.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.

Violent crimes totalled 19 (≈ 59.6 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 46.2%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-56.4%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around River Street (CA1 2AL), the main crime hotspot is near River Street. Police recorded 27 crimes here, including 17 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
